A kind of anaesthesia deepness monitoring instrument
Technical field
This utility model belongs to Anesthesia Monitoring technical field, is specifically related to a kind of anaesthesia deepness monitoring instrument.
Background technology
Anaesthesia depth detection is intended to protect patient to obtain suitable clinical anesthetic effect, should avoid, because the effect in the art that causes of anaesthetic effect deficiency, preventing again because anaesthetic excess makes patient vitals be on the hazard safely.
Anaesthesia deepness monitoring instrument is the reliable approach realizing depth of anesthesia objective detecting method, by the analysis to anesthesia depth monitoring Related Research Domain, owing to affecting the many factors of depth of anesthesia, different patients are different with narcotic reaction to operation, thus be difficult to look for and beat that specificity is high and sufficiently exact method is to assess depth of anesthesia, both ensured that sufferer consciousness was in the state of being wholly absent to avoid intraoperative diagnosis, place again many problems such as anesthetis is excessively used, therefore, the research of anaesthesia deepness monitoring instrument is also faced with instrument effectiveness, the technical difficulties such as reliability and medicament relevance evaluation.The reliable and secure anaesthesia deepness monitoring instrument of the many monitorings of high sensitivity is most important to Anesthesia Monitoring.
Utility model content
This utility model, for the growth requirement of anaesthesia deepness monitoring instrument, proposes a kind of efficiently anaesthesia deepness monitoring instrument.
The technical solution adopted in the utility model is as follows:
A kind of anaesthesia deepness monitoring instrument, including housing, monitoring module, data processing module and display module it is provided with in described housing, described display module uses intelligent interaction display floater to show, it is characterised in that: described monitoring module includes for monitoring the monitoring of saliva module of cyclic guanosine monophosphate content monitoring in saliva, for measuring the bilateral cerebral electricity frequency index module of bilateral eeg data, for monitoring the lungs sound monitoring modular of lungs sound information, for monitoring the cardioelectric monitor module of electrocardiogram (ECG) data;Described monitoring of saliva module, bilateral cerebral electricity frequency index module, lungs sound monitoring modular, cardioelectric monitor module are respectively by being transferred to data processing module by the data of output by USB interface connecting line, described data processing module includes data processing centre, data storage cell and interaction response module, and described interaction response module connects display module;The integrated data processing of described data processing centre also stores the result into data storage cell, and data processed result is shown on the intelligent display panel of display module by demand by described data storage cell by interaction response module response external operation.
Being additionally provided with key control module in described housing, described key control module one end connects interaction response module, and carries out bidirectional data transfers with data storage cell.
Described monitoring of saliva module uses ion migration analytical technology quickly to analyze cyclic guanosine monophosphate content monitoring in saliva.
Described housing includes procapsid and the back casing of setting-in corresponding with procapsid.
Described procapsid is four limit housings, it is embedded with intelligent interaction display floater on described four limit housings, the lower section housing of intelligent interaction display floater is provided with the modifier key corresponding to key control module, intelligent interaction display floater can be coordinated to use, take into account intelligent operation and button operation, facilitate the operation of any situation, improve Operational Figure Of Merit, promote the Consumer's Experience of user.
The handle being arranged over fixing of described back casing, it is to avoid the vulnerability of flexible handle.
Described intelligent interaction display floater is the intelligent interaction display floater of vertical design, and so operation is more stable, when equipment wall hanging is installed, is more prone to check display floater.
The beneficial effects of the utility model are embodied in:
This utility model uses and includes monitoring of saliva module, bilateral cerebral electricity frequency index module, lungs sound monitoring modular, cardioelectric monitor module construction anesthesia depth monitoring sensor, the different angles monitoring of anesthesia can be realized, realize the efficient monitoring of depth of anesthesia, the monitoring of saliva module monitors method used is simple, monitoring sensitivity is high, plays a multiplier effect;This monitor uses modifier key and intelligent interaction display floater to be manipulated by simultaneously, improves Operational Figure Of Merit, promotes the Consumer's Experience of user.
